Greywater Solutions


Greywater refers to delicately utilized water from sources such as showers, sinks, and washing equipments. As opposed to letting this water go to waste, greywater systems recycle it for non-potable uses such as landscape watering and toilet flushing. By carrying out a greywater system, house owners can preserve fresh water resources and minimize strain on local wastewater treatment facilities.

Rain Harvesting


Rain collecting includes accumulating and keeping rain for numerous purposes, consisting of watering, commode flushing, and laundry. Rainwater harvesting systems usually contain a collection surface area (such as a roof), gutters, downspouts, and storage tanks. By collecting rainwater, house owners can lower their dependence on metropolitan water sources and save freshwater resources.

Environment-friendly Pipeline Products


Typical pipes products such as copper and PVC can have adverse environmental impacts during manufacturing and disposal. However, there are sustainable alternatives available, such as recycled steel, cross-linked polyethylene (PEX), and high-density polyethylene (HDPE). These environment-friendly pipe materials use sturdiness, durability, and lowered environmental effect.

  • Tankless Water Heaters: Efficient and Endless Hot Water



  • 1. Energy Efficiency: Tankless heaters only heat water when needed, reducing standby energy loss.


  • 2. Endless Hot Water: Say goodbye to running out of hot water during long showers or laundry sessions.


  • 3. Space Savings: Tankless units are compact and can be installed in tight spaces.


  • 4. Professional installation ensures proper operation and maximum efficiency.
